Long-term health conditions and the need for help with everyday activities.
Roughly 35% of people in Wildes Meadow live with a long-term health condition, which is well above the national figure. This represents a significant health burden for the area compared to most other similar places.
Long-term conditions people report.
Long-term health issues are much more common here than in most areas, with arthritis affecting 10% of residents. Mental health conditions are reported by 7.6% of people, which is about the same as the New South Wales figure.

People needing help with daily activities.
Daily help is needed by 3.6% of residents, a figure that is a little below the Australian and state averages.
